Output eefeacce21f7053ab136f299f788fe2128a3aff3a85d7119409720912ef8b365:0

value
10606213
script pubkey
OP_0 OP_PUSHBYTES_20 d8cfa2e85f813852cda90443370fd71e9c0807a9
address
bc1qmr8696zlsyu99ndfq3pnwr7hr6wqspafkq38w6
transaction
eefeacce21f7053ab136f299f788fe2128a3aff3a85d7119409720912ef8b365
spent
true